Output 835aab51fe63b6cd70c16ec622a495df87bd299e6fed980f16414cdda43ef2fc:1

value
45000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be416dc692023d706ee5a36a40567c280f936db OP_EQUAL
address
3BXVTzVXJtiiU147Fmgz6KTgqt1rSzGJL2
transaction
835aab51fe63b6cd70c16ec622a495df87bd299e6fed980f16414cdda43ef2fc
confirmations
231542
spent
true